Another expired domain name

I was an original customer with Freenetname in 1999  and registered a domain name as part of my internet package. Over the years, it moved from Freenetname to Madasafish and then on to Plusnet.I have always had a small amount of legacy webspace, although I don't actually know how much. I can access the web space using an FTP client to maintain the page I keep there. I have never paid for the domain name in all the years it has been mine.

So when I received an email today telling me that my domain name had not been renewed and had expired yesterday, I was deeply shocked. I have had absolutely no notification of this and am unable to access any control panel to resolve it.

Relevant dates:
        Registered on: 10-Sep-1999
        Expiry date:  10-Sep-2019
        Last updated:  11-Aug-2017
Registration status:
        Renewal required.
Name servers: ns1.force9.net ns2.force9.net WHOIS lookup made at 14:32:57 11-Sep-2019

I've had this domain for twenty years now and it is inextricably intertwined with our businesses, both websites and emails. To lose it would be a body blow and cause serious damage. Please can someone escalate this immediately as a matter of urgency.
